Finding the surface area of the following cans to the nearest square container

How can I find the surface area of the following cans to the nearest square centimeter?


a) Coffee can (r) radius= 7.6 cm, height = 16.3 cm


b) Soup can (r) radius= 3.3 cm, height = 10 cm

Heidi T.

Heaven, I've reworked the problem 3 times and still get 275.7 cm^2. Sometimes textbook answers are wrong...not saying yours is, but still... Lets look at the math: an end is a circle, area - (3.14) (3.3 cm)^2 = 34.2 cm^2. Two ends brings the area of the ends to 68.4 cm^2. The column has area = [2(3.14)(3.3 cm)](10 cm) = 207.3 cm^2. Add together get 275.7 cm^2. May want to ask your teacher about this one.
